Coming Soon to Gettysburg, Pennsylvania: Mason-Dixon Distillery

Mason-Dixon Distillery 2

A new 9,000-square-foot distillery and restaurant is under construction in Gettysburg, with plans to open by the end of the first fiscal quarter of 2016.

The Mason-Dixon Distillery, owned by father-and-son team George and Yianni Barks, will include a locally focused savory menu to be washed down with on-site distilled rum, vodka and gin crafted using corn and rye grown at nearby Gettysburg National Military Park. Mason-Dixon will also offer guided tours of the distillery.

Yianni studied distilling at Siebel Institute of Technology in Chicago. After much research and an apprenticeship later, the plan to open a distillery started coming to life in 2014. George has a history of working in restaurants and held a career as a pastry chef.
